The research project

The postdoctoral position is part of the externally funded FutureFoodS project SpeedyFermHub – which aims to support the development, optimization and scale-up of fermented plant-based food prototypes. Within the project, the Department of Management at Aarhus University contributes expertise in consumer behavior and food marketing, with a particular focus on consumer-citizen acceptance, stakeholder-informed product development, market relevance and societal positioning. The project is expected to generate high-quality research on how consumers evaluate novel fermented plant-based foods and how consumer insights can inform product refinement, communication strategies and market positioning.

The successful candidate is expected to contribute to the overall objectives of the project by being involved in design, implementation, data collection, and analysis of consumer-citizen studies related to fermented plant-based food prototypes. Therefore, the candidate will contribute to the development of online experimental consumer and sensory studies, including the design of product concepts, survey materials, experimental stimuli and measures of consumer preferences, acceptance and willingness-to-pay. The candidate is also expected to contribute to the other phases of the research process, including in-person consumer testing of final prototypes, and to support the assessment of market trends, entry potential and societal positioning of fermented plant-based products. The candidate will be involved in data collection, quantitative data analysis, interpretation of findings, preparation of deliverables, writing of academic articles and ongoing development of the project in collaboration with national and international partners.

The position is research-oriented but may involve teaching assignments.

Qualifications

Candidates must hold a PhD relevant to the academic areas of the Department of Management, (preferably within one or more of the following areas: consumer behavior, food marketing, marketing, sustainable consumption, behavioral science, agricultural economics, economics, psychology, or related fields.).

The ideal candidate will have experience with one or more of the following:

  • consumer research on food, sustainability, health, innovation or novel foods;
  • survey design and online experimental methods;
  • quantitative data analysis, preferably including choice modelling, willingness-to-pay analysis, segmentation, multivariate statistics, or related methods;
  • consumer acceptance, product concept testing, or sensory-consumer research;
  • academic writing and publication in peer-reviewed journals;
  • collaboration in interdisciplinary and international research environments.

Experience with software such as R, Python, SPSS, Stata, Sawtooth, Qualtrics or similar tools will be considered an advantage.

The successful candidate should have strong analytical skills, good communication skills, the ability to work independently, and the ability to collaborate with researchers and partners from different disciplinary backgrounds. Excellent written and spoken English is required.

Who we are

The Department of Management is part of Aarhus BSS, Aarhus University – a top 100 university. Aarhus BSS has achieved the triple-crown AACSB, AMBA and EQUIS accreditations.

The department has an international research and teaching environment, employs approximately 160 Danish and international researchers, academic staff, and PhD students. We excel in business management, including strategy, innovation, marketing, organisation, digitalisation, and accounting. Our aim is to deliver high-quality research, with a strong emphasis on publishing in leading academic journals and presenting at recognised conferences.
